Liz Korn Takes Fourth in 400 Meters as Judges Place Sixth at UAA Championship

From Brandeis University Athletics

The Brandeis University indoor track and field teams competed at the 2023 University Athletic Association outdoor championships at the University of Chicago this weekend. The Judges had 14 total scoring performances on the second day of action. The men and women both placed sixth, with 36.50 points and 29 points respectively.

SCORING PERFORMERS

  • The best Brandeis women's performance came from Junior Liz Korn (Piedmont, Calif. / Piedmont) in the 400-meter run. She finished fourth with an impressive time of 59.05 seconds. This set a personal record for her. Korn now has the top three performances for Brandeis this season, and this holds the seventh best time in the UAA this season. Korn finished 1.13 seconds out of All-UAA position.
  • Junior Alya Campbell (Eastchester, N.Y. / Eastchester) finished sixth in the 100-meter hurdles finals with a time of 15.24. Though she fell one slot from yesterday, Campbell improved her time by .04 seconds.
  • First-year Shaniece Nugent (Hartford, Conn. / Lawrence Academy) placed fifth in the triple jump, with a distance of 10.88 meters. This was the second-best score for Brandeis this season.
  • In the 4x400 relay, Korn, senior Yahni Lapa (West Newton, Mass. / Newton North), senior Devin Hiltunen (Quincy, MA / North Quincy), and sophomore Hannah Bohbot-Dridi (Mountain View, Calif. / Los Altos High School) finished fifth with a time of 4:06.20. This was the team's fastest time this season.
  • The 4x100 relay team of Campbell, Nugent, junior Smiley Huynh (Bronx, N.Y. / Bronx H.S. of Science), and Hiltunen finished sixth with a time of 50.84 seconds.
  • In the high jump, sophomore Kirsten Man (Kendall Park, N.J. / South Brunswick) took eighth place, with a distance of 1.47 meters. Junior Olivia Zarzycki (Belmont, Mass. / Belmont) also had 1.47 meters, but she finished ninth based on the number of misses in the earlier rounds.
